About Andira Agro Tbk.

PT Andira Agro (The Entity) was established based on Notarial Deed of Ratih Gondokusumo Siswono, S.H., No. 90 dated April 28, 1995. The Entity is located in Jakarta, with its plantation area in Palembang, South Sumatera and conduct its commercial activities in 2006.

About Tower Bersama Infrastructure Tbk.

PT Tower Bersama Infrastructure (the Company) was established under its original name of PT Banyan Mas on Nov 8th, 2004 then changed to PT Tower Bersama Infrastructure based on Notaries Deed dated Oct 24, 2009 and the deed of establishment was approved by the the Ministry of Justice dated Feb 13, 2008. The Company’s articles of association has been amended several times, most recently by notarial deed No. 145 of Aulia Taufani, S.H., dated Jul 21, 2010, concerning among others, the change in the Company’s name, equity, public company and for the amendments in the company's whole articles of Association to comply with the requirements of the Capital Market and Financial Institutions Supervisory Agency.
